Transaction 56c004877571903ffcc7e2e4a479210f115c20cd87514e3f334e65fde5a77892
1 Input
2 Outputs
- 56c004877571903ffcc7e2e4a479210f115c20cd87514e3f334e65fde5a77892:0
- 56c004877571903ffcc7e2e4a479210f115c20cd87514e3f334e65fde5a77892:1
value 27970
address 1FXkwUFtBFrU65sDcm1ou7AAbNgk6RnwoN
value 7044582
address 1KFMuP88vMrDz6xSGfbb3JNv9QvLVyBRPo